Easter flowers are blooming bright

Hymnal: Voices of Praise #293 (1883) Hymnal Title: Voices of Praise Lyrics: 1 Easter flowers are blooming bright, Easter skies pour radiant light, Christ our Lord is risen in might, Glory in the highest. 2 Angels carolled this sweet lay, When in manger rude He lay; Now once more cast grief away, Glory in the highest. 3 He, then born to grief and pain, Now to glory born again. Callest forth our gladdest strain, Glory in the highest. 4 As He riseth, rise we too, Tune we heart and voice anew, Offer homage glad and true, Glory in the highest. Amen. Topics: Easter Languages: English Tune Title: IN EXCELSIS GLORIA
